Kwara community seeks Buhari's protection from attacks

Date: 2016-01-14

The people of Shaare community in Ifelodun Local Government Area of Kwara State, represented by Shaare patriotic Movement, led by Associate Professor Abdulfatai Jimoh, has called on President Mohammed Buhari and the Nigerian security agencies to protect them from ceaseless attacks by Nupe-Tsaragii sponsored terrorists. Addressing the press, in Abuja, on Wednesday, Jimoh decried what he called a litany of falsehood that was being peddled in certain quarters which tended to portray the peace-loving people of Shaare as guilty and fond of provoking their neighbours to unnecessary scuffles and violence.

He said that "The Tsaragi terrorists, who invaded Shaare between 19th and 20th December, 2015, may have to justify to the public and convince the law enforcement agencies and other relevant authorities why felling of trees around former Native Authority School (now Community Primary School) and UMCA Primary school, both in Share, had to be greeted with sporadic shooting of people, killing and maiming of harmless and law abiding Shaare citizens, destructions of houses, shops, places of worship (churches and mosques), schools, animals, banks and telecommunication masts in Shaare community".

Narrating how the unfortunate incident started in September 2015, he said it all began when the headmaster of Community LGEA Primary School, Shaare, informed the Management of the School, the Parent-Teacher Association, the leadership of Shaare Patriotic Movement (SPM), Shaare Descendants Union (SDU) and Shaare Traditional Council (STC) on a need to clear the school premises of thick bush, which constituted security threat to pupils and teachers. And that after obtaining the needed approval and bush-clearing commenced, some Nupe youths from Tsaragi - a neighboring community - appeared and tried to stop the clearing work claiming the area belonged to them.

He further disclosed that initial peace efforts by security agencies especially the police authority represented by Bode Saadu, the Area Commander, Mr. Oyekan (an Assistant Commissioner of Police), DPOs of Shaare and Tsaragi Divisions respectively, failed, thus leading to a further breakdown of law an order that, on Saturday, 19th December, 2015, a group of Tsaragi youths led by one Alhaji Ahmed, the All Progressives Congress (APC) Tsaragi Youth Leader, in Tsaragai; Mr. Ndanna (a serving Councilor) and Mr. Dede (Ex-Vice Chairman of Edu Local Government Area), attacked Shaare community destroying life and property.

The union also requested security agencies to arrest the ring leader of Tsaragi terrorist group, one Mohammed Buhari (a.k.a. Siroko), who, on the instruction of their Emir, Etsu Tsaragi Abdullah Aliyu Kpotuaw, started the gruesome invasion of Shaare community. They also expressed gratitude to the Government of Kwara State for their quick intervention and the setting of two different commissions: an administrative panel of enquiry headed by the Emir of Ilorin and a judicial panel of enquiry.
